
Today we’d like to introduce you to Horace Glasper.
Horace, let’s start with your story. We’d love to hear how you got started and how the journey has been so far.
Well, I first started doing stand up comedy in Chicago, Illinois. I was 15 at the time and labeled a high school dropout. During this time, I read lots of books but one, in particular, changed my life “Pryor Convictions and other life sentences” by Richard Pryor. After I read that book, I was fully aware to who I was and what I was an entertainer. So I started my journey performing in small places and comedy clubs in the city Giovanni’s Pizzeria, Riddles Comedy Club. And from there, I met a young talent Like myself by the name of Brandon T Jackson.
He was filming in the city a film called “Roll Bounce.” He told me he was putting together a Teens Of Comedy Tour of young talent and he wanted to put me in the mix. So after traveling to Los Angeles ca I linked back up with Brandon. And also the likes of Isiah Kelly and lil JJ who were on the tour as well. In that same time, I got my first movie and met my future mentor. The film was called ‘Cuttin tha Mustard’ Directed by Reed Mccants! Soon after that, I got on Television on the hit Nickelodeon show “Just Jordan” but these times weren’t always easy for me either. I fell on hard times and was homeless. But through it all, I pushed through. After spending three years in LA, I moved to the east coast and stayed there for close to 10 years. During this time, I learned how to screen-write, improv, and taking drama classes at the historic “Negro Ensemble Theatre Company.” And I even stared in my own web series. So through it all, God has been good to me.
